What are the most common locations for car accidents?
This is a broad question with nuanced answers. The most common locations for car crashes aren't simply a single place, but rather a combination of factors contributing to higher risk. Let's break it down:
-
Intersections: Intersections are consistently cited as a major crash hotspot. The complex interplay of multiple vehicles, pedestrians, and cyclists, coupled with potential visibility issues, significantly increases the risk of collisions. Types of intersections, like uncontrolled intersections or those with poor signage, further elevate the danger.
-
Curves and Turns: Roads with sharp curves or blind turns pose significant challenges, especially at higher speeds. Reduced visibility and the need for precise maneuvering make these areas accident-prone.
-
Highways and Freeways: While designed for efficient travel, highways and freeways are also sites of many severe crashes. High speeds, merging traffic, and lane changes contribute to a high-risk environment. Poor weather conditions exacerbate these risks significantly.
-
Residential Areas: Surprisingly, residential areas also see a considerable number of accidents. Speeding, distracted driving, and children or pedestrians unexpectedly entering the road contribute to these incidents. Driveways and parking lots within these areas also increase crash potential.
-
Parking Lots: Parking lots, often perceived as low-risk areas, are surprisingly common locations for accidents. Limited visibility, slow speeds leading to less reaction time, and pedestrians navigating the area create opportunities for collisions.
What time of day do most car accidents occur?
The time of day also plays a significant role in crash frequency. Research consistently shows that a large portion of accidents occur during:
-
Rush Hour (Morning and Evening): Increased traffic density, rushed drivers, and potential fatigue all contribute to a higher likelihood of crashes during peak commuting times.
-
Late Night/Early Morning Hours: Reduced visibility due to darkness, impaired driving (due to alcohol or fatigue), and lower traffic density (leading to faster speeds) increase the severity and frequency of accidents during these periods.
What are the most common causes of car accidents?
Understanding the root causes of crashes is essential for prevention. Several factors contribute significantly to the majority of accidents:
-
Distracted Driving: Using mobile phones, adjusting the radio, or engaging in other non-driving related activities dramatically increases the risk of accidents.
-
Speeding: Exceeding the speed limit significantly reduces reaction time and increases the severity of impact in the event of a collision.
-
Drunk Driving: Driving under the influence of alcohol or drugs significantly impairs judgment, reaction time, and coordination, making it a leading cause of fatal crashes.
-
Drowsy Driving: Fatigue reduces alertness and reaction time, leading to a higher risk of accidents, particularly during long drives or late-night journeys.
-
Adverse Weather Conditions: Rain, snow, ice, and fog significantly reduce visibility and traction, increasing the risk of accidents.
How can I reduce my risk of being involved in a car crash?
By understanding the contributing factors, drivers can take proactive steps to reduce their risk:
-
Defensive Driving Techniques: Maintain a safe following distance, anticipate potential hazards, and remain alert to your surroundings.
-
Avoid Distracted Driving: Put away your phone and focus solely on driving.
-
Obey Traffic Laws: Adhere to speed limits, traffic signals, and other regulations.
-
Regular Vehicle Maintenance: Ensure your vehicle is in good working condition to avoid mechanical failures.
-
Drive Safely in Adverse Weather: Reduce speed, increase following distance, and use headlights in poor visibility.
